A Classic Returns: ‘Legend of Mana’ on Xbox
The game, initially developed and published by Square (now Square Enix), is a unique entry in the mana series. Although it garnered a solid rating of 73 on gamerankings, *Legend of Mana* cultivated a dedicated niche following.This devoted fan base is largely responsible for the game’s resurgence two decades later.
Unveiling the Magic of ‘Legend of Mana’
What makes *Legend of Mana* a unique experience? Players embark on a quest to find the mystical mana tree seen in a dream.A distinctive gameplay mechanic involves an empty world map that players populate with artifacts throughout their journey. These artifacts can be strategically placed to create cities, dungeons, and shape the game’s narrative.
This modern version available on Xbox Game Pass is a remastered edition, not the original PS1 title. The initial release occurred in Japan in 1999, followed by a Western release in 2000, exclusively for the PS1. After 21 years as a PS1 exclusive, a remastered version was launched for PC, PS4, and Nintendo Switch. In 2024, this remastered version also became available for Xbox Series X and S consoles and now accessible via xbox Game Pass.
The Mana series celebrated its 30th anniversary in 2021, highlighting its enduring legacy in the RPG world.
Xbox Game Pass: Availability and Access
The only thing is: How long will *Legend of Mana* remain on xbox Game Pass? As of now,neither Microsoft nor Square Enix has disclosed this data. Subscribers can, however, purchase the game with a 20% discount while it is available.
Access to *legend of Mana* is granted to both Xbox Game Pass Standard and Ultimate subscribers. The newly rebranded Xbox Live Gold tier, now under the Xbox Game Pass umbrella, typically does not receive new game additions. Sadly, PC Game Pass subscribers will miss out, as the game is exclusively available for consoles only.

Key Differences: Original vs. Remastered ‘Legend of Mana’
| Feature | Original (PS1) | Remastered (Xbox Game Pass) |
|---|---|---|
| Graphics | Standard Definition | high Definition |
| Audio | Original Soundtrack | Remastered Soundtrack |
| Platforms | PS1 | PC, PS4, Nintendo Switch, Xbox Series X/S, mobile |
| Availability | Physical Media Only | Digital download |
